annotate tests/0032/run-test.sh @ 277:abfb26e08d9c audiodb-debian

Merge trunk changes -r326:386 into audiodb-debian branch. Plus new debian/changelog version. (Should have used an epoch really, but couldn't be bothered; TODO: work out a sane version numbering policy).
author mas01cr
date Tue, 01 Jul 2008 09:12:40 +0000
parents 15b8ff55ea5b
children
rev   line source
mas01cr@277 1 #! /bin/bash
mas01cr@197 2
mas01cr@197 3 . ../test-utils.sh
mas01cr@197 4
mas01cr@197 5 if [ -f testdb ]; then rm -f testdb; fi
mas01cr@197 6
mas01cr@197 7 ${AUDIODB} -d testdb -N
mas01cr@197 8
mas01cr@243 9 ${AUDIODB} -d testdb -L
mas01cr@243 10
mas01cr@197 11 intstring 2 > testfeature01
mas01cr@197 12 floatstring 0 1 >> testfeature01
mas01cr@197 13 intstring 2 > testfeature10
mas01cr@197 14 floatstring 1 0 >> testfeature10
mas01cr@197 15
mas01cr@197 16 ${AUDIODB} -d testdb -I -f testfeature01
mas01cr@197 17 ${AUDIODB} -d testdb -I -f testfeature10
mas01cr@197 18
mas01cr@197 19 echo "query point (0.0,0.5)"
mas01cr@197 20 intstring 2 > testquery
mas01cr@197 21 floatstring 0 0.5 >> testquery
mas01cr@197 22
mas01cr@197 23 ${AUDIODB} -d testdb -Q track -l 1 -f testquery > testoutput
mas01cr@197 24 echo testfeature01 0.5 0 0 > test-expected-output
mas01cr@197 25 echo testfeature10 0 0 0 >> test-expected-output
mas01cr@197 26 cmp testoutput test-expected-output
mas01cr@197 27 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K /dev/null > testoutput
mas01cr@197 28 cat /dev/null > test-expected-output
mas01cr@197 29 cmp testoutput test-expected-output
mas01cr@197 30
mas01cr@197 31 echo testfeature01 > testkl.txt
mas01cr@197 32 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K testkl.txt > testoutput
mas01cr@197 33 echo testfeature01 0.5 0 0 > test-expected-output
mas01cr@197 34 cmp testoutput test-expected-output
mas01cr@197 35
mas01cr@197 36 echo testfeature10 > testkl.txt
mas01cr@197 37 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K testkl.txt > testoutput
mas01cr@197 38 echo testfeature10 0 0 0 > test-expected-output
mas01cr@197 39 cmp testoutput test-expected-output
mas01cr@197 40
mas01cr@197 41 echo testfeature10 > testkl.txt
mas01cr@197 42 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K testkl.txt -r 1 > testoutput
mas01cr@197 43 echo testfeature10 0 0 0 > test-expected-output
mas01cr@197 44 cmp testoutput test-expected-output
mas01cr@197 45
mas01cr@197 46 echo "query point (0.5,0.0)"
mas01cr@197 47 intstring 2 > testquery
mas01cr@197 48 floatstring 0.5 0 >> testquery
mas01cr@197 49
mas01cr@197 50 ${AUDIODB} -d testdb -Q track -l 1 -f testquery > testoutput
mas01cr@197 51 echo testfeature10 0.5 0 0 > test-expected-output
mas01cr@197 52 echo testfeature01 0 0 0 >> test-expected-output
mas01cr@197 53 cmp testoutput test-expected-output
mas01cr@197 54 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K /dev/null > testoutput
mas01cr@197 55 cat /dev/null > test-expected-output
mas01cr@197 56 cmp testoutput test-expected-output
mas01cr@197 57
mas01cr@197 58 echo testfeature10 > testkl.txt
mas01cr@197 59 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K testkl.txt > testoutput
mas01cr@197 60 echo testfeature10 0.5 0 0 > test-expected-output
mas01cr@197 61 cmp testoutput test-expected-output
mas01cr@197 62
mas01cr@197 63 echo testfeature01 > testkl.txt
mas01cr@197 64 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K testkl.txt > testoutput
mas01cr@197 65 echo testfeature01 0 0 0 > test-expected-output
mas01cr@197 66 cmp testoutput test-expected-output
mas01cr@197 67
mas01cr@197 68 echo testfeature01 > testkl.txt
mas01cr@197 69 ${AUDIODB} -d testdb -Q track -l 1 -f testquery -K testkl.txt -r 1 > testoutput
mas01cr@197 70 echo testfeature01 0 0 0 > test-expected-output
mas01cr@197 71 cmp testoutput test-expected-output
mas01cr@197 72
mas01cr@197 73 exit 104